How they compare

Lithuania currently reports 148.01 Index against 130.01 Index in Estonia, a difference of 18 Index.

That makes Lithuania's figure about 1.1 times Estonia's.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 29 shared years of data; in 1995 it was Estonia ahead.

Estonia ranks 4th and Lithuania ranks 2nd of 7 countries.

Across the 4 decades both report, Estonia averaged higher in 3 and Lithuania in 1.

This table shows breakdowns of household final consumption expenditure on durable goods, semi-durable goods, non-durable goods, and services. Durable goods are defined as goods that can be used repeatedly or continuously over a period of considerably more than one year and have a substantially higher purchasers’ price than semi-durable goods and non-durable goods. Non-durable goods can only be used once or have a lifetime of considerably less than one year. Semi-durable goods differ from non-durable goods in that they can be used repeatedly or continuously over a period longer than a year and they differ from durable goods in that their expected lifetime of use, though longer than a year, is often significantly shorter and their purchasers’ price is substantially less.
